Chemical peels are one of the most effective nonsurgical treatments for improving skin tone, texture and overall skin appearance. By removing damaged outer layers of skin, chemical peels stimulate healthy skin renewal and can reduce concerns such as fine lines, acne scars, sun damage and uneven pigmentation. Whether you’re considering your first peel or wondering what results to expect, understanding the different types of chemical peels can help you choose the right treatment.

The benefits of chemical peels

Chemical peels offer a range of benefits that make them a popular choice for skin rejuvenation because they may help improve:

  • Fine lines
  • Uneven skin tone
  • Sun damage
  • Melasma
  • Acne scars
  • Active acne
  • Rough texture
  • Enlarged pores

Chemical peels come in different strengths, from mild superficial peels to deeper treatments. This variety allows skincare professionals to tailor the procedure to your specific needs and skin type.

How much does a chemical peel cost in Atlanta?

If you are considering a chemical peel, understanding the cost is important. In Atlanta, prices can vary depending on the type of peel, the provider’s expertise, and the clinic’s location.

  • Superficial Peels: These are the mildest and usually cost between $150 and $300.
  • Medium Peels: These penetrate deeper and typically range from $300 to $500.
  • Deep Peels: These are the most intensive and can cost more, often requiring more recovery time.

Many clinics offer package deals if you plan multiple sessions, which can make the treatment more affordable. It’s also important to consider the value of receiving care from experienced professionals who can customize the peel to your skin’s needs.

What to expect during and after a chemical peel

Knowing what to expect can help you feel more comfortable with the process. Here’s a general overview:

  • Consultation: A skincare expert will assess your skin and discuss your goals. They will recommend the best type of peel for you.
  • Preparation: Your skin may need to be prepped with special products for a few days before the peel.
  • Application: The chemical solution is applied carefully to your skin. You may feel a mild tingling or warmth.
  • Recovery: Depending on the peel’s strength, your skin might peel or flake for several days. It’s important to follow aftercare instructions, including moisturizing and sun protection.

Most people can return to normal activities quickly, especially with superficial peels. Deeper peels require more downtime but offer more dramatic results.
